    Isolate rows based on first column

    Hi all,

    Long time since I've been on here! I am currently working on a project. Apologies for not providing much information but due to the nature of the project i can't disclose everything. There are over 10,000 records in this worksheet! There are also > 90 columns of data for each entry.

    The first colum is an ID number - there can be multiple rows of information for each ID number (i.e. the same number can appear 2-4 times).

    I have isolated a list of ID numbers I am interested in - these have been copied to another sheet for ease of use.

    I wish to isolate all rows of data associated with these ID numbers - i.e. have all rows for the first ID number in my series, followed by the second number in my list and so on - and essentially ignoring the entries that I do not want.

    I'm not sure if I have explained this wll at all so have included an example workbook - I want to copy all rows of data corresponding to the ID numbers on sheet 2.

    Re: Isolate rows based on first column

    this sounds like a perfect fit for a filter? you can go into the filter, deselect everything and then only select what you want to show
